What the Data Says About Utilities in Alabama

Alabama has 9 employers in the Utilities sector (NAICS 22) with OSHA enforcement records. Across the first 9 listings on this page, inspectors documented 14 inspections, 12 violations, and $32K in current penalties, averaging 1.6 inspections and 1.3 violations per employer shown.

State-level industry views like this one combine geographic and sectoral risk. Nationally, the Utilities sector tracks 3,034 employers across all 7,850 inspections with $2K average penalty per inspection. Alabama as a whole, across every industry, has 3,692 tracked employers and $43.4M in total OSHA penalties. Cross-referencing these two slices surfaces the 9 workplaces where sector-specific hazards meet state enforcement priorities.

Records include inspection counts, violation categories (serious, willful, repeat, other-than-serious), and current assessed penalty amounts. All data is pulled from the U.S. Department of Labor's public enforcement database at data.dol.gov and refreshed monthly.
